Output ecbc88a13ec85a579d79e5cc0566450b996a486fb4222f152fc0155ecfa2a8d3:0

value
56378
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b85592d3e585c22ab340db50c9508f2f58ef868 OP_EQUALVERIFY OP_CHECKSIG
address
16RicXNDMsESwHmWYMzXgu4B4oE56Y4P9C
transaction
ecbc88a13ec85a579d79e5cc0566450b996a486fb4222f152fc0155ecfa2a8d3
confirmations
1507
spent
true